Chapter 7.2 // Finite State Machine Transitions
[ DETERMINISTIC ESCROW ]
Material Lot On-Chain Lifecycle
STATE 01LISTED
Agent 01 Vision proof & MCX price locked.
STATE 02ESCROW LOCKED
Smelter locks purchase funds in smart contract.
STATE 03TRANSFERRED
Weighbridge mass confirmed; funds released via UPI.
STATE 04EPR MINTED
Avoided carbon NFT minted & retired on CPCB ledger.
Chapter 7.3 // CircularChain.sol InterfaceSOLIDITY v0.8.20
// SPDX-License-Identifier: MIT
pragma solidity ^0.8.20;
import "@openzeppelin/contracts/token/ERC721/ERC721.sol";
import "@openzeppelin/contracts/metatx/ERC2771Context.sol";
contract CircularChainCore is ERC721, ERC2771Context {
enum LotState { Listed, EscrowLocked, Transferred, EPRMinted, Retired }
struct MaterialLot {
uint256 lotId;
address seller; // Informal Collector
address buyer; // Enterprise Smelter
uint256 massKg;
uint256 purityBps; // e.g. 9850 = 98.50%
uint256 carbonOffsetKg;
string ipfsProofHash; // Pinata CID
LotState state;
}
mapping(uint256 => MaterialLot) public lots;
event LotCreated(uint256 indexed lotId, address indexed seller, uint256 massKg);
event EscrowLocked(uint256 indexed lotId, address indexed buyer);
event OwnershipTransferred(uint256 indexed lotId, address indexed newOwner);
constructor(address trustedForwarder)
ERC721("CircularChain Material Asset", "CCMAT")
ERC2771Context(trustedForwarder) {}
function listMaterial(
uint256 massKg,
uint256 purityBps,
uint256 carbonOffsetKg,
string calldata ipfsProofHash
) external returns (uint256 lotId) {
lotId = uint256(keccak256(abi.encodePacked(_msgSender(), block.timestamp, massKg)));
lots[lotId] = MaterialLot(lotId, _msgSender(), address(0), massKg, purityBps, carbonOffsetKg, ipfsProofHash, LotState.Listed);
_safeMint(_msgSender(), lotId);
emit LotCreated(lotId, _msgSender(), massKg);
}
}
